首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试将重复项添加到数据库时出现接受错误

当尝试将重复项添加到数据库时出现接受错误,这通常是由于数据库中已经存在相同的唯一键或索引引起的。数据库通常会使用唯一键或索引来确保数据的唯一性,以防止重复数据的插入。

解决这个问题的方法取决于具体的数据库管理系统和数据表结构。以下是一些常见的解决方法:

  1. 检查唯一键或索引:首先,确认数据库表中是否已经存在与要插入的数据相同的唯一键或索引。可以通过查询数据库表结构或使用数据库管理工具来检查。
  2. 更新已存在的数据:如果数据库中已经存在相同的数据,可以选择更新已存在的数据而不是插入新数据。可以使用UPDATE语句来更新数据库表中的数据。
  3. 使用UPSERT操作:某些数据库管理系统支持UPSERT操作,即如果数据已存在则更新,否则插入新数据。UPSERT操作可以简化处理重复项的逻辑。具体的UPSERT语法和用法取决于数据库管理系统。
  4. 异常处理:在代码中捕获数据库插入操作的异常,并根据具体的错误信息进行处理。可以根据错误类型进行相应的处理,例如输出错误信息、记录日志或向用户显示友好的错误提示。
  5. 数据校验:在插入数据之前,进行数据校验以确保不会插入重复的数据。可以使用唯一性约束、正则表达式、数据格式验证等方法来进行数据校验。

腾讯云相关产品和产品介绍链接地址:

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的数据库产品和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券